Behavior of [α/Fe], [V/Fe] and [Zn/Fe] as a function of [Fe/H] for NGC 6553 (red filled squares). The α-element abundance is the average of Mg, Si, and Ca abundances for each star. For comparison, the abundance ratios measured in Milky Way stars (gray circles; Rich et al. 2012; Johnson et al. 2014; Battistini & Bensby 2015; Barbuy et al. 2015) and in the Magellanic Clouds and Sagittarius dwarf galaxy (blue circles; Minelli et al. 2021b) are also shown. Abundances of NGC 6553 are consistent with those observed in the Milky Way.
